after the primer, before the paint

ive primered my car and im getting redy to paint it but im wondering if ishould was it again or not?

will it hurt the primer if i use dawn dish soap?

and FYI i read the FAQ and its not in there.

you should wash it again and be sure the primer is completely cured. it won't hurt the primer if you use dish washing soap. jus remember to air dry it 'til it's completely dry, before you paint it.
